Parking Lot Expansion in Los Angeles, CA

Parking lot expansion services involve increasing the size of existing parking areas to accommodate more vehicles. This process typically includes grading, paving, and marking additional spaces to ensure proper drainage and accessibility. Projects can range from expanding a small residential driveway to enlarging large commercial parking lots, helping property owners meet increased demand or improve traffic flow. Homeowners and property owners should consider factors like current lot dimensions, local zoning regulations, and future growth plans when requesting expansion services to ensure the project aligns with their needs and complies with any applicable codes.

Before requesting parking lot expansion, property owners often want to understand the scope of the work, including site preparation requirements and potential disruptions during construction. It's also important to evaluate the existing infrastructure, such as drainage systems and lighting, to determine if upgrades are necessary. Clarifying the desired number of additional parking spaces and understanding any restrictions or permits required can help streamline the planning process. Proper planning ensures the expanded parking area will meet current needs while maintaining safety and functionality.

Project Types

Common Parking Lot Expansion Jobs

Parking lot expansion involves increasing the size of existing parking areas to accommodate more vehicles.

Paving upgrades include resurfacing or extending asphalt to improve parking lot durability and capacity.

Driveway widening creates additional space for easier vehicle access and improved traffic flow.

Lot reconfiguration adjusts layout and markings to optimize parking efficiency and safety.

Surface installation adds new concrete, asphalt, or paving materials to expand parking areas.

Drainage improvements enhance water runoff management to protect the expanded lot from flooding.

FAQ

Parking Lot Expansion Questions

What types of parking lot expansion projects are common? Common projects include adding new parking spaces, expanding existing lots, and reconfiguring layouts to improve traffic flow and accessibility.

What should property owners consider before expanding a parking lot? It’s important to evaluate available space, drainage, surface materials, and local regulations to ensure a smooth expansion process.

How does parking lot expansion impact property functionality? Expansion can increase capacity, accommodate more visitors, and improve overall convenience for users and tenants.

What are typical reasons for choosing parking lot expansion services? Reasons include increased demand, planning for future growth, or improving safety and accessibility on the property.
